Description of key information

With high probability acutely not harmful to fish, no toxic effects occur in the range of water solubility.

Additional information

The acute toxicity of the substance to Brachydanio rerio was determined in a GLP limit test according to OECD guideline 203.

A static test system was set up according to the guideline and the fish were exposed for 96 hours. Based on nominal test substance concentrations an LC50 > 100 mg/l was determined (BASF AG 2005).

These results are supported by another GLP guideline study which was conducted under similar test conditions as the key study. At test termination after 96 h a LL50 > 100 mg/L (nominal) was determined (BASF China 2012).
